Antitrust Agencies Issue Commentary Clarifying Application of Merger Guidelines

On Monday, the Department of Justice and Federal Trade Commission took the significant step of issuing a joint 60-page commentary on the application of the agencies’ Horizontal Merger Guidelines.

As fleshed out in a Morrison & Foerster memo posted in our “Antitrust” Practice Area, the commentary is important because it signifies a willingness of the Agencies to sacrifice, to a limited extent, enforcement flexibility for greater transparency and predictability in the application of the Guidelines to mergers, acquisitions and joint ventures.
